5 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Get Around'

The clever detective always finds a way to get around the obstacles in solving mysterious cases.

Despite the challenges, the information managed to get around, bringing hope to everyone involved.

In a small community, news tends to get around quickly, impacting everyone's daily lives.

Despite his strict parents, Tom always finds creative ways to get around their rules.

In order to avoid confrontation, Sarah tried to get around the sensitive topic during the discussion.
